In this excerpt from “Bernice Bobs Her Hair,” how does Marjorie’s language reflect her character? Select three answers.

English
1 answer:
Marat540 [252]2 years ago
4 0

In this excerpt from “Bernice Bobs Her Hair,” the way Marjorie’s language reflects her character are:

  • It is harsh and critical like her personality.
  • Bold exclamations emphasize her passionate attitude.
  • Insults hint at the jealousy she feels toward her cousin.

This is because Marjorie was characterized based on her language and it can be seen that her language is critical and harsh and also shows the passionate character she possesses.

<h3>What is Characterization?</h3>

This refers to the role of a character in a story and also the way and manner they are described by the narrator.
